Step 1: Create a Google Business Profile

A Google Business Profile (formerly Google My Business) is free and is the single most important thing you can do. It is what puts your business on Google Maps and in the local results box that appears above the normal search listings. To set it up:

  • Go to the Google Business Profile site and search for your business in case it already exists.
  • Enter your exact business name, category, address (or service area if you visit customers), phone number and hours.
  • Verify ownership, usually by post, phone or email, so Google trusts that the business is really yours.
  • Add good photos of your premises, products, team and signage. Profiles with photos get far more clicks and direction requests.

Step 2: Keep your NAP consistent everywhere

NAP stands for Name, Address and Phone number. Google compares your details across the web to decide whether to trust and rank you. If your phone number is written one way on Facebook, another on your website and a third on a directory, that inconsistency hurts you. Pick one exact format, for example +268 2404 0156, and use it identically everywhere your business appears online.

Step 3: Build a website with local keywords

Your Business Profile works far better when it points to a real website. The website is where you tell Google, in your own words, what you do and where. Use natural, local language throughout your pages, such as "IT support in Mbabane" or "office furniture supplier in Eswatini". Create a clear contact page with your address embedded in a Google Map, and make sure the site loads fast and works on phones, since most searches in Eswatini happen on mobile.

Step 4: Gather genuine reviews

Reviews are powerful. They influence both how high you rank and whether a customer chooses you over the next listing. After a good sale or service, politely ask happy customers to leave a Google review, and make it easy by sending them the link. Respond to every review, positive or negative, in a calm and professional way. A business with recent, genuine reviews looks alive and trustworthy.

Step 5: Strengthen your local SEO

Local SEO is the ongoing work of helping Google connect your business to the places your customers are searching from. Practical moves include:

  • Mentioning the specific towns and areas you serve, such as Mbabane, Manzini, Matsapha and Ezulwini, naturally within your content.
  • Listing your business in reputable local and national directories with that same consistent NAP.
  • Posting updates, offers and photos to your Business Profile regularly, since active profiles are favoured.
  • Writing helpful content, like answers to common customer questions, that includes local terms people actually type.

Why "Eswatini (Swaziland)" dual naming matters

The country was renamed from Swaziland to Eswatini in 2018, but many people, especially those abroad or searching for travel and trade, still use the old name. Some still type "Swaziland" out of habit. To capture every potential customer, it is wise to reference both names where it reads naturally, for example "serving businesses across Eswatini (formerly Swaziland)". This way you appear whether someone searches the new name or the old one, and you do not lose visitors simply because of a naming change.

Be patient and consistent

Getting onto Google is quick, but ranking well builds over weeks and months as your profile matures, reviews accumulate and your website earns trust. Consistency wins. Keep your details accurate, keep gathering reviews, and keep your website fresh, and you will steadily climb above competitors who set up once and forgot.
